Review: Maybelline Volum' Express Mega Plush by Kayla



Hi guys! Kayla from All Things Beauty has a great review to share with you! Thank you for guest posting! Take it away...     

Hey everyone!  Well as you can see, today I'm doing a review on the Maybelline Volum' Express Mega Plush mascara. A little disclaimer: I am not being paid to do this by any means, I just really like this product and thought it might be helpful to those who aren't sure whether they should buy it or not. 

     I think this is one of the best drugstore mascaras ever! I know Maybelline has always had good mascaras for a lot of people, then others don't really like them. I've kind of had mixed feelings about their mascaras in general. I always like to try their newest one, but the whole Falsies Collection didn't impress me at all. I thought they clumped really bad which made me want to pick at it all day, and it flaked throughout the day which does NOT look good. I was kind of excited to try this product out for some reason though. So I went down to walmart and picked it up, pretty recently after it came out. 

     I never used to curl my lashes before I put on mascara but I think it makes a huge difference with this mascara so I highly recommend it! This mascara is definitely my favorite so far. It adds so much volume to your lashes and it adds a lot of length as well! It lasts all day without having to reapply (even the non-waterproof which is what I have). It doesn't flake at all and feels very smooth on your lashes. It can give your eyes a dramatic look, if that's what you want then apply up to 3 coats. 1 coat gives a nice amount of length and volume and looks pretty and natural. 2 coats is what I usually wear and I think it's perfect! Doesn't make your eyes look too dramatic but gives them a perfect amount of length and volume.

     When I first opened up the mascara to try it out, I was a little worried that it would clump because it just looked like that kind of brush but it has a such a smooth application and it's very flexible. It works to cover all of your lashes, even the littlest ones in the outer corner. I really can't say a bad thing about this mascara I love it! Would so recommend this product for anyone wanting to try out a new mascara, or just starting out with makeup, this is a great product!

DIY Wall Decor



Hi guys! I have a simple DIY that is quick, cute, and good for the environment. All the supplies needed are everyday household items. Everyone uses toilet paper but what about the tube? I mean think about it. Every time you throw one away it's just wasted and it kills trees every time a new toilet paper roll is made! I actually stumbled upon some pictures of toilet paper tube art on pinterest when I was looking for some easy DIY wall decor like the one below. So I thought why not make some flowers? 

Picture from pinterest

The only supplies you need are a toilet tube, scissors, tape and some ribbon (optional). 


Cut the tube into 6 thin strips like this. Each tube makes about three 6-petal flowers.


Bend the strips into petal shape. (Left- round and unbent; Right- bent into flower petal).


Arrange the petals next to each other and tape them together one at a time. Tape them towards the middle of the flower. Repeat for all 6 (You can do a 5 petal flower too.)


And you're done! You can tape some ribbon around the center of the flower to add a pop of color. I don't actually display my flowers like this. I just put this up for the purpose of taking pictures. I was planning on arranging the flowers on the wall like the pinterest picture (without any hooks or string) but if you want to know how to do this display I just took some paper clips and twisted them to make double-sided hooks and I strung them on another color ribbon.
